Understanding the Mechanics and Core Gameplay
At its heart, the game rests upon a Random Number Generator (RNG) system, ensuring fairness and unpredictability. This RNG determines the âcrashâ point â the point in time when the airplane disappears from the screen, resulting in a loss for those who havenât cashed out. Before each round begins, players place a bet and select their desired multiplier. The airplane then takes off, and the multiplier increases linearly with altitude. The longer the plane stays airborne, the higher the multiplier climbs, and the larger the potential payout. However, the seemingly endless climb is illusory; the plane will eventually crash, and the key to success is predicting when this will happen.
Many platforms integrate features designed to enhance the player experience and provide a degree of control. These commonly include the âAuto Cashoutâ feature, allowing players to pre-set a multiplier at which their bet will automatically be cashed out, removing some of the pressure of manual timing. Another popular addition is the ability to place two simultaneous bets on the same round, hedging against risk by guaranteeing a small profit while still attempting to capture a larger potential win. Mastering these features and understanding their implications is crucial for consistent success. The Role of Probability and Risk Management
While the game appears simple, a solid understanding of probability can significantly improve a playerâs chances. Itâs important to remember that each round is independent, meaning past results have no bearing on future outcomes. The RNG resets with each flight, making it impossible to predict the next crash point based on previous behavior. However, understanding the statistical distribution of crash points can inform betting decisions. Some players analyze historical data to identify patterns, although the random nature of the game makes such analysis inherently unreliable.
Effective risk management is paramount. Setting a budget and adhering to it rigorously is essential to avoid chasing losses. A common strategy involves dividing your bankroll into smaller units and wagering only a small percentage of it on each round. This approach minimizes the impact of a single loss and allows you to withstand periods of unfavorable outcomes. Similarly, setting realistic profit targets and cashing out when those targets are reached can prevent greed from eroding your winnings. The lure of a bigger payout can be strong, but disciplined risk management is the cornerstone of consistent success in this unpredictable game.

Strategies Employed by Players
The beauty of the game lies in its openness to a multitude of strategies. Thereâs no single âwinningâ method, and what works for one player may not work for another. One popular approach is the âMartingaleâ system, where players double their bet after each loss, aiming to recover their losses with a single win. This strategy can be effective in the short term, but it requires a substantial bankroll and carries the risk of quickly exceeding betting limits. Another commonly used strategy is the âD'Alembertâ system, which involves increasing your bet by one unit after a loss and decreasing it by one unit after a win. This is a more conservative approach than Martingale, but it can also be less effective in generating significant profits.
Beyond these mathematical strategies, many players rely on intuition and observation. They may study the patterns of previous flights, looking for subtle cues that might indicate when the plane is likely to crash. However, itâs crucial to remember that these patterns are often illusory, and the game remains fundamentally random. Some players advocate for a more passive approach, consistently betting on low multipliers to guarantee frequent, albeit small, payouts. Others prefer to gamble on higher multipliers, accepting a greater risk in exchange for the potential of a substantial win. The optimal strategy depends on a playerâs risk tolerance, bankroll size, and personal preferences.
